    When my kids have "gastrointestinal issues"  we always switch to Lactaid in the house.  Only we don't call it Lactaid....it's "Dr. B milk" because it doesn't matter if Mommy tells you to do it.  If Dr. B says to do it then that is as good as if it was announced by a choir of angels.

    At the house after we got home from buying Lactaid:

    Prince #2:  mommy - why do we need Dr. B milk?

    Me:  because you have a virus in your tummy and this is the milk you drink

    P2:  will Dr. B milk get rid of the virus?

    Me:  it will help!

    P2:  and I got sick 4 times and had diarrhea 2 times....I have 6 viruses in my tummy, right?

    Me:  sure - I hope they all go away soon.

    P2:  can I have some cheese?

    Me:  remember the rule?  no regular milk when you have a virus because it might make you sick again

    P2:  because I have virus? (throws self on floor and quickly gets up).  Guess what mommy?

    Me:  what?

    P2:  the viruses are fighting and I think 2 of them just got killed

    Me:  that's great!

    P2:  (throws self on floor again).  Now they're all dead!  I feel much better.  Can I have some cheese now?

    Me:  how about a rice cake with peanut butter instead?

    P2:  oh - that's just what I wanted!  Thank you Mommy.  That's very nice of you!

    I swear to God...I think I'm homeschooling that one because I don't know how I am going to stand being away from him!
